On Saturday, the Brooks DeBartolo Collegiate Phoenix were able to grind out a solid victory over the Specially Fit Academy Regional Rams, taking the game 56-44.
TASHANDA MADZVIMBO was his usual excellent self, going 6 of 11 on his way to 20 points in addition to five rebounds and three steals. Another player making a difference was DAQUA HALL, who went 5 for 6 en route to 11 points and six boards.
Brooks DeBartolo Collegiate's win bumped their record up to 15-9. As for Specially Fit Academy Regional, they have also been struggling recently as they've lost 11 of their last 12 mat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 3-18 record this season.
When Brooks DeBartolo Collegiate and Specially Fit Academy Regional next hit the court, they'll be up against teams who recently just can't seem to lose. Brooks DeBartolo Collegiate will try to stop Bishop McLaughlin Catholic's four-game winning streak when the meet at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. Meanwhile, Specially Fit Academy Regional will square off against ABF Academy and their three-game winning streak at 7:00 p.m. on February 13th.
